Located at the mouth of Emigration Canyon in Salt Lake City, Utah's Hogle Zoo creates champions for wildlife. Visitors of all ages and backgrounds can enjoy hundreds of resident animals in African Savanna, Great Apes, Primate Forest, Small Animal Building, Rocky Shores, and Asian Highlands. Since 1974, Utah's Hogle Zoo has been a proud member of the Association of Zoos and Aquariums, meeting and exceeding the highest animal care, welfare, and facilities standards.

Bornean Orangutan

Interesting Fact: There are two subspecies of orangutans, the Bornean (P. p. pygmaeus) and the Sumatran (P. p. abelli), which has hair which is longer and lighter. Utah's Hogle Zoo is home to two female and two male Bornean orangutans.
